LaCrosse uses its patent-pending laminate technology in the AlphaBurly® Sport to combine lightweight, 3.5mm neoprene and a flexible but tough rubber outer layer. The result is a 100% waterproof, scent-free boot that is as much as one-third lighter than traditional rubber boots. The AlphaBurly® Sport has a fleece lining for added warmth, a back gusset with an adjustable Cam-Loc™ buckle and has a unique Sport Chassis midsole/outsole system for lightweight lateral support and traction on uneven terrain. And it has a fiberglass shank for arch support. Average weight: 3.6 lbs./pair. Height: 18". Men’s whole sizes: 8-15. Camo pattern:Mossy Oak® New Break-Up®.
This is the most comfortable rubber boot that I have. I've several other name brand rubber boots, but none of them are as comfortable as these. I bought a pair about a year after Lacrosse came out with this boot, and that pair just started to come apart about 2 months ago. That pair had many a steps made in them. The only thing that I can think of that would make them any better is if Lacrosse would give a life time replacement on them.
My LaCrosse AlphaBurly Sport Rubber Boots are the best all around boots I have ever owned. They are perfect for wet weather use & especially in muddy &/or rocky conditions where a good grip is important. The camo pattern is very realistic & has excellent utility in green or brown underbrush environments. The rubber boot is cushioned inside & very well made -- the top cinch-strap is strong & placed perfectly to provide a secure fit around the calf. These boots are a great fit, look good, clean up easily, & should provide years of excellent use.
These are the most comfortable and lightweight boots I have ever worn. These will be perfect for early season bowhunts. The boots run a little small so order a size larger than usual.
